That’s how I came across the Keto Spicy Lemon Garlic Tofu recipe. It’s not only easy to prepare but also delicious. Hence, it’s typically part of my weekly diet rotation.
Tofu is a healthy food ingredient but it doesn’t get the spotlight that it deserves – particularly in the Keto world. But if cooked with the right ingredients, it can be a total flavor bomb. My today’s recipe brings in the zesty lemony touch to the recipe along with a kick of red pepper and garlicky goodness.
Besides being low in carbs, the flavorful ingredients make it a perfect savory dish. So, people with Ketogenic Lifestyle can easily make it part of their diet plan without compromising taste. The best part is that you can enjoy it either on its own, or just serve it with cauliflower rice, sautéed greens, or wrap it in lettuce leaves for a crunch Keto-conscious bite.
| Preparation Time | 35 minutes |
| Cooking Time | 10 minutes |
| Total Time | 45 minutes |
| Servings | 4 |
Ingredients:
- 14g tofu, firm, drained and finely cut into cubes
- 2 tbsp lemon juice
- 2 tbsp soy sauce
- 1 tsp red pepper flakes
- 3 minced garlic cloves
- 1 tbsp olive oil
- Salt to taste
- Pepper to taste
Instructions:
- Take a bowl to whisk together soy sauce, minced garlic, lemon juice, olive oil, red pepper flakes, salt, and pepper.
- Now, put tofu cubes into the marinade and coat each cube evenly. Let tofu marinate for around 30 minutes.
- Take a non-stick skillet and put it over medium flame. Now, add some oil, let it heat for a while, and then add the marinated tofu cubes to it.
- Let the tofu cubes cook for 5-7 minutes, stirring occasionally, until they turn crispy and golden brown.
- Serve it hot with your favorite dish or enjoy it on its own.
Nutritional Value:
| Calories | 145 |
| Protein | 12g |
| Fat | 9g |
| Carbohydrates | 4g |
